Photographic interpretations of America
In honor of the celebration of July 4, 2011, A Smith Gallery would like to fill its walls with photographic interpretations of “America”. Forty five to fifty images will be selected for exhibition. A Blurb catalogue of the exhibit with all accepted entries will be available for purchase.
Amer – i – ca : “land of the free”, “home of the brave”, “the greatest nation on earth”, equality, “love it or leave it”, patriot, “land of opportunity”, frontier, “liberty and justice for all”, democracy, “right or wrong”, “leader of the free world”, land of immigrants, flag waving, God’s country, spacious skies, Uncle Sam, “We the People”, land of liberty, “purple mountains majesty”, melting pot, freedom of speech, individualism, self-determination, stars and stripes, American bald eagle, fourth of July, Amerigo Vaspucci, “manifest destiny”, “sea to shining sea”, brotherhood, 9-11, “amber waves of grain”, “liberty and justice for all”, pilgrim, indivisible, “united we stand, divided we fall”, voices, dreams.
The juror for “America” will be D. Clarke Evans, the president and director of the Texas Photographic Society.
